Sonographer Occupation Description<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"MohntonThere are more than one professional titles for ultrasound techs (technicians). They are also called ultrasound technologists, sonogram techs, and diagnostic medical sonographers (or just sonographers). Regardless of name, they all have the same basic job function, which is to perform diagnostic ultrasound testing on patients. While many practice as generalists there are specialties within the field, for example in pediatrics and cardiology.
